On March 12 2014 00:38 GrandInquisitor wrote:
Show nested quote +
On March 11 2014 23:53 Alzadar wrote:
Not sure the Tear buff is a big deal. Over 20 minutes it's 150 stacks, that doesn't take long at all for Ryze.

With Banshee's no longer giving mana and Spirit Visage totally unappealing, I feel like Tear -> Rod -> Frozen (with Negatron somewhere for eventual GA) is the way to go now.

I think the Tear buff is pretty meaningful: Ryze is literally one of the worst champions in the game at stacking Tear, since a) he can't stack Tear without an enemy unit (unless you count his ult); and b) his typical spell rotation combos are too fast to fully proc the post-nerf Tear.


So he's not Jayce or Nidalee, that doesn't make him one of the worst champions at stacking Tear. Last hitting with Overload does most of the charging for you.

Besides, finishing the Tear stacks is actually less important for Ryze than most. Seraph's is a luxury for Ryze, the difference between +600 mana and +750 mana is not that big.

Alaric
Profile Joined November 2009
France45622 Posts
March 11 2014 20:00 GMT
#1919
Or they could allow you to queue for several roles, for example "bot lane support/bot lane tank" for Leona, or "jungle fighter / jungle tank" if you take something like Lee/J4/Xin, that'd considerable help things out.
In the same vein, captains should be allowed to put up to 2/3 combos for a position (with possible caveats regarding captains able to enter a bunch of contradictory stuff and trying to coerce people once they've joined). It would make the system much more flexible than currently.

And yes, for "meta" games it doesn't beat blindpick with good-willing people, however I assume the main strength of the team builder is that if you want a double jungle setup, or duo mid and solos on the off lanes, it's easier to rely on team builder than to queue into normals and hope your team will accept.
